Helge Bjørkhaug <helge@techie.online.no> skrev i en
news:l85O6.12566$gX3.972011@news3.oke.nextra.no...
> Tim Sørensen <dondata@dondata.adsl.dk> skrev i
news:9eam1l$592$1@news.inet.tele.dk
> >
> > >Tomas Christiansen <toc@blikroer.dk.removethis> skrev i en
> > nyhedsmeddelelse:NE4O6.92$7l3.5669@news.get2net.dk...
> > > Det er vel ikke mere ukendt end at List1.ListCount fortæller dig hvor
> > mange "items" der er
> >
> > Sandt nok.
> > Men jeg kan stadigvæk ikke finde ud af hvordan jeg kan se hvor mange %
min
> > ProgressBar skal indstilles til :-/
> > Jeg kunne forestille mig at jeg skulle dividere antallet af Items med et
> > eller andet, så jeg kan indstille ProgressBaren.
> > Men min hjerne kan slet ikke følge med mere, derfor prøver jeg at spørge
her
>
> Det enkleste er vel å sette Max property på ProgressBaren =
List1.ListCount,
> og øke ProgressBar.Value med 1 for hver "runde" i loop'en.
Og hvis du af en eller anden grund også vil skrive hvormange % den er nået,
skal du bare bruge en af følgende formler:
procent = Int(nr / (List1.ListCount - 1) * 100) ' Udregner % i heltal.
procent = Int(nr / (List1.ListCount - 1) * 1000 + 0.5) / 10 ' Udregner %
med 1 decimals nøjagtighed.
nr er det ListIndex-nummer du er nået til. Og foresten skal der være mere
end 1 item i din liste... ellers opstår der en fejl.
- Bjarke Walling Petersen
> --
> Snutten
>
>